Q: Is 294,480 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 294,480 is a composite number.

Why is 294,480 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 294,480 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 9 10 12 15 16 18 20 24 30 36 40 45 48 60 72 80 90 120 144 180 240 360 409 720 818 1,227 1,636 2,045 2,454 3,272 3,681 4,090 4,908 6,135 6,544 7,362 8,180 9,816 12,270 14,724 16,360 18,405 19,632 24,540 29,448 32,720 36,810 49,080 58,896 73,620 98,160 147,240 and 294,480, with no remainder.

Since 294,480 cannot be divided by just 1 and 294,480, it is a composite number.
